使用我们的字符串转换器,将文本转换成各种格式,包括 camelCase、kebab-case、snake_case 等。这款在线工具非常适合开发人员、设计师和任何希望加强文本处理工作流程的人。无需安装任何软件,即可转换文本以符合编码标准、提高搜索引擎优化或确保文档的一致性。
字符串转换器可分析文本并将其转换为各种命名约定和大小写格式。它们可将文本从任何格式转换为 camelCase、PascalCase、snake_case、kebab-case、UPPERCASE、Lowercase、Title Case 等格式,并遵循不同语言和平台使用的编程和格式标准。
字符串转换器支持 camelCase (myVariable)、PascalCase (MyClass)、snake_case (my_variable)、kebab-case (my-variable)、SCREAMING_SNAKE_CASE (MY_CONSTANT)、小写、大写、标题大小写、句子大小写,以及各种程序特定的标识符、URL 和文件名约定。
文本格式转换可确保代码的一致性,遵循特定语言的命名约定,创建有利于搜索引擎优化的 URL,保持可读性,实现自动代码生成,简化重构,确保数据库命名标准,并帮助开发人员在不同编程语言和框架之间快速调整命名。
是的,只要在输入框中输入多个字符串,就可以进行转换。该工具会根据所选格式处理和转换每个字符串,使批量变量重命名、URL 符号生成或代码重构更快、更一致。
在 JavaScript、Java、C#、Swift 和大多数现代语言中,对变量和函数名使用 camelCase。例如:firstName、getUserData、calculatTotal。无需使用分隔符,CamelCase 可提高可读性,符合语言习惯,是面向对象和函数式编程的标准做法。
对 Python 变量和函数、数据库列名、Ruby 代码和 JSON 键使用 snake_case。例如:first_name、get_user_data、calcul_total。蛇形小写与下划线相比提高了可读性,遵循 Python PEP 8 风格指南,是数据科学和后端开发中的首选。
对 URL、CSS 类、HTML 属性、文件名和存储库名使用 kebab 大小写。例如:my-blog-post、header-nav、user-profile.html。Kebab-case 是搜索引擎优化友好型、网络安全型、URL 可读型,也是前端开发和网络资源的标准配置。
PascalCase(第一个字母大写)用于 Java、C#、TypeScript 和 React 中的类名、接口、类型和组件。例如UserProfile、DataService、HeaderComponent。PascalCase 区分了类和变量,遵循了 OOP 惯例,是基于组件的框架的标准配置。
在大多数语言中,SCREAMING_SNAKE_CASE(全大写加下划线)是常量和环境变量的标准大写字母。例如max_size、api_key、database_url。大写格式使常量在视觉上与众不同,可防止意外修改,并明确表示不可更改的值。
为达到最佳搜索引擎优化效果,URL 应使用带连字符的小写字母(kebab-case)。搜索引擎会将 /My-Page 和 /my-page 视为不同的 URL(区分大小写),从而导致重复内容问题。小写连字符URL具有可读性,可防止大小写不匹配导致的404错误,并符合搜索引擎优化的最佳实践。
是的,将列名转换为 snake_case(SQL 数据库标准)、camelCase(某些 ORM)或 PascalCase(传统系统)。数据库模式命名的一致性可提高代码可读性,防止错误,简化 ORM 映射,并保持专业的数据库设计标准。
网页文件使用 kebab 大小写(my-component.js、user-profile.html),Python 模块使用 snake_case(data_processor.py),类使用 PascalCase(UserService.ts),包使用小写。一致的文件命名能提高组织性,避免跨平台问题(Windows 不区分大小写,Linux 区分大小写),并遵循社区标准。
使用我们的转换器将变量名、函数名和类名转换为目标约定。现代集成开发环境提供了批量重构功能,但我们的工具有助于规划命名更改、转换标识符列表、生成查找和替换模式,并在语言或框架之间迁移代码时确保一致性。
遵循语言惯例(JavaScript 使用 camelCase,Python 使用 snake_case),保持项目内的一致性,使用描述性名称,避免使用缩写(标准缩写除外),明确而非巧妙,遵循团队或组织风格指南,并使用我们的转换器来规范各代码库的命名。